>> So I looked at the Changelog, and HEAD seems to have gotten at least
>> ath(4) and HAL updated in HEAD.
>> However, then I crosscompile the MERAKI kernel, it fails due to a
>> missing file (from HAL i believe):
>>
>> /usr/src/sys/arch/mips/atheros/ar5315.c:72:75: error: contrib/dev/ 
>> ath/
>> ah_soc.h : No such file or directory
>> nbmkdep: compile failed.
>
> It seems that the file has moved to
> src/sys/external/isc/atheros_hal/dist/ah_soc.h.
>
> I think that you need to change the #include line to #include
> "ah_soc.h", and to make sure that the kernel configuration
> includes sys/external/isc/atheros_hal/conf/files.ath_hal and
> sys/external/isc/atheros_hal/conf/std.ath_hal in one way or another.
> You can use the i386 kernel configuration as an example:
>
> % grep external sys/arch/i386/conf/*
> sys/arch/i386/conf/std.i386:include "external/isc/atheros_hal/conf/ 
> std.ath_hal"
>
> % grep files.ath_hal sys/conf/*
> sys/conf/files:include "external/isc/atheros_hal/conf/files.ath_hal"
